How to Get Rid of Maggots in Your Trash Can and Keep Them Away

Start by emptying the bin completely and removing all visible maggots and waste. Wash the inside thoroughly with hot soapy water, then rinse and let it dry before adding a new trash bag.

To prevent them from returning, keep food scraps tightly sealed, take garbage out regularly, and avoid letting liquids collect at the bottom of the bin. Keeping the lid closed also helps stop flies from getting inside.

Cleaning the trash can frequently is the best long-term solution. If the problem keeps returning, check for hidden food waste nearby and make sure the bin is stored in a cool, dry, well-sealed area.
